Commission approves Collins Grove preliminary plat with staff comments
Summary
The commission approved the Collins Grove preliminary plat (six lots on 3.59 acres in PRD zoning) after staff confirmed several standard comments had been addressed and recommended approval with remaining items.

The Planning Commission approved the Collins Grove preliminary plat on Aug. 6 after staff reported that most standard comments had been addressed and that a few administrative items remained.
Staff said the plat covers six lots on 3.59 acres in a PRD zone along Riley Road and that items such as 9‑1‑1 road name approval and extended sewer main comments could be removed following the latest submittal. "With those remaining comments, we would recommend approval," staff said. Commissioners discussed site grading, detention and sidewalk extension; staff noted a detention area and asked that sidewalk extension along Bradley Road be shown on the final documents.
A motion to approve with staff comments was moved and seconded; the commission approved the preliminary plat by voice vote. The applicant must address the remaining staff comments and submit final construction documents for subsequent review.
